THE BURN-OUT SYNDROME BURNED OUT. This is the diagnosis for the symptoms ex- perienced by the students at the end of the school year: 1) nausea generated by a feeling of impending doom; 2) des self-reassurance that everything will be all right; 3) sudden upon the realization that the summer vacation is only weeks 4) forgetfulness of symptom 1; 5) the state-of-mind that every class lecture to sound like a lullaby (see figure 1); an 6) total mental alertness enjoyed only during unassigned in the cafeteria or library. This condition is recognized by teachers and parents alike as a serious threat to the final average but strangely enough, burned out students delight in this sickness. There is no cure. Only a handful of people are immune- those with an overwhelm- ing thirst for knowledge (see fig. 2). As for the others who become victim to this malady, there are a few remedies that prevent symptom 5 (glance back to fig. 1). Proven effective are: 1) clumsiness and the resulting embarass- ment (fig3); signing yearbooks (fig.4); and 3) fellow talkative “burn-outs (fig.5). As for the disease itself, the majority has no escape! While you are reading this, odds have it that you've already con- tracted the disease and are experiencing the symptoms as your eyes dart about this page Just relax and enjoy... Life’s a Beach As the spring days grow warmer summer is eagerly looked toward. Thoughts of lying in the hot sand in pursuit of the savage tan come to mind. Freedom will come with the end of exam week. Summer turns routine. You enjoy the leisure part of the day, then grudgingly devote most of your precious time to work. Some people didn't have a steady routine. Chris Baker spent half of his summer in Japan. Kellie Jones and Missy Cantwell entertained French students for a month. Kevin Braunskill spent his summer running, competing in events in Minnesota. Aside from these adventures. what did the rest of us do? You might have visited prospective colleges, as did Ellen Wells and Janet Cushing (Smith and Cornell, respectively). You might have worked to pay for your new fall wardrobe. What else makes summer exciting? Summer loves and summer nights! Romantic relationships, make July and August memorable. Whether a casual encounter or a lasting rom- ance, those attractions seem to linger. Summer is over. It's depress- ing but next summer is just around the comer. And as any senior will tell, it comes sooner than expected.
